Belgium secured a decisive 4-1 victory over the USA in the 2026 FIFA World Cup Round of 16, advancing to the quarterfinals. The match, held at Seattle Field, saw Charles De Ketelaere score twice in the first half, establishing an early lead for Belgium. Hans Vanaken capitalized on an error by USA’s Matt Freese, while Romelu Lukaku added a final goal in injury time. Lukaku’s performance was notable, as he contributed significantly despite fitness concerns. This win reinforces Belgium’s competitive stature in the tournament, leveraging key players’ performances to move into the next stage.
